host科学上网方法详解

在当今信息时代,网络的自由访问已经成为人们日常生活中不可或缺的一部分。尤其是在某些地区,由于网络限制,用户常常需要使用一些方法来“科学上网”。本文将详细探讨一种常见且有效的科学上网方法,即通过 hosts 文件进行科学上网,并分享一些使用技巧和注意事项。

什么是科学上网?

科学上网是指采用一些技术手段绕过网络限制,以便自由访问被屏蔽的网站或服务。通常,科学上网的方法包括使用 VPN、代理服务器、Shadowsocks 等等。而我们今天探讨的 hosts 文件修改法则是其中的一种简单而直接的方法。

什么是hosts文件?

hosts 文件是计算机操作系统中的一个文件,它用于将主机名(如 www.example.com)映射到IP地址(如 192.168.1.1)。用户可以通过编辑这一文件,手动将某些域名重定向到指定的 IP 地址,从而实现科学上网的目的。

hosts文件的位置

  • Windows系统: C:\Windows\System32\drivers\etc\hosts
  • macOS和Linux系统: /etc/hosts

如何修改hosts文件进行科学上网?

以下是利用 hosts 文件进行科学上网的基本步骤:

Step 1: 备份原始hosts文件

在进行任何修改之前,首先应备份原始的 hosts 文件,以防修改后出现问题。

Step 2: 打开hosts文件

使用文本编辑器(记得以管理员身份运行)打开 hosts 文件。对于 macOS 和 Linux 用户,可能需要使用 sudo 命令。

Step 3: 添加条目

在文件的末尾添加以下内容(示例):

1.1.1.1 www.example.com

这里的 1.1.1.1 是需要映射的IP地址,www.example.com 是你想访问的网站。

Step 4: 保存文件

确保保存你的更改,并关闭文本编辑器。

Step 5: 刷新DNS缓存

在修改 hosts 文件后,需要刷新 DNS 缓存以确保修改生效。可以在命令提示符或终端中输入如下命令:

  • Windows: ipconfig /flushdns
  • macOS: sudo dscacheutil -flushcache
  • Linux: sudo systemd-resolve --flush-caches

需要注意的事项

在使用 hosts 文件进行科学上网时,应当注意以下几点:

  • 不支持HTTPS: hosts 文件的方法只支持 HTTP,并不适合需要HTTPS加密的网站。
  • 易被修改: 此方法比较容易被屏蔽或修改,安全性较低。
  • 手动更新: 需要定期手动更新 hosts 文件中的映射,以应对网站服务器IP的变化。

使用hosts的优缺点

优点

  • 简单易用: 比起 VPN 和代理工具,hosts文件的修改相对简单,适合技术小白。
  • 无需额外软件: 不需要下载或安装任何额外的软件,直接修改文件即可。

缺点

  • 功能有限: 只适用于特定网站,不支持全局流量代理。
  • 不稳定: 如果目标网站的 IP 发生变化,可能会导致无法访问。

常见问题解答(FAQ)

1. 修改hosts文件有哪些风险?

修改 hosts 文件可能会导致网络的某些网站无法正常访问,如果输入错误的 IP 地址,可能会使用户无法访问原本正常的网站。

2. 如何知道需要添加什么IP地址?

用户可以通过网络搜索或者使用一些在线工具查询目标网站的IP地址。此外,有一些公共的hosts文件分享社区可以提供更新的IP地址列表。

3. 是否有其他科学上网的方法?

除了使用 hosts 文件,用户还可以考虑使用 VPN、Shadowsocks、代理服务器等多种方式,根据自己的需求选择适合的方法。

4. 如何确保科学上网的安全性?

为了保障个人信息安全,建议使用知名的 VPN 提供商,避免使用不明来源的工具。同时,可以考虑使用 HTTPS 以保护数据传输的安全性。

5. 如果无法访问某些网站怎么办?

如果在使用 hosts 文件后仍无法访问某些网站,建议检查 IP 地址是否正确,或尝试其他科学上网方法,如 VPN。

总结

通过 hosts 文件进行科学上网是一种简单且有效的方法,适合那些对网络访问有基本需求的用户。虽然这种方法存在一些局限,但仍然是一个值得尝试的选择。在使用过程中,用户应注意网络安全和信息保护,选择适合自己的上网方式。希望本文能够帮助大家更好地理解和使用 hosts 文件进行科学上网。

正文完
 0